Welcome to the FareLogic on-call rotation! FareLogic is the rules engine that computes shipping fees for everything Brindlemart sells — zone rules, weight brackets, the works. When fees look wrong, 90% of the time a merchant pushed a bad rule; check /rules/recent first. You can replay any quote through the sandbox evaluator to see which rule fired. The evaluator sits behind internal auth, so authenticate with the service key below.

API key for bageg-kajef: vxb2-ss

Handover: Skylark build migration to the Quarrel hermetic build system is ~70% done. Remaining work: vendoring the codegen toolchain and fixing two tests that read from the host filesystem. Caching is enabled and CI times dropped by half. Nothing is blocked. Status tracker, open tasks, and migration notes are on the project page.

dashboard of taduf-yagap = https://confluence.tolvaqsys.internal/display/display/projects/display

// Default compatibility mode for the Quillbus schema
// registry. BACKWARD means new event versions must read
// old data — don't flip this to NONE even for "quick"
// migrations; consumers downstream will break silently.
// If a team asks for an exception, route them to the
// platform channel first. This constant was last changed
// in the build identified by the token below.

trace token, kajeg-tadup: htk31_ea4436123ab4c9e337062126feef2c5